## 3.4.2 — Key rotation

Rotated the deploy key for the Gildhall seat-map renderer as part of the quarterly cycle. Rendering logic is unchanged; the orchestra and balcony layouts still come from the venue config bundle. Old key stops validating next Monday, so contractors should update their toolchain now. All renderer deploys must use the key below.

release key, kagag-bahap: bky6_JTS6dQ

## Changelog — Firmlane Update Channel

- Rotated the signing key for the Firmlane device-firmware channel after the Q3 audit at Orrin Labs.
- Old key revoked; devices on agent 2.8+ pick up the new trust root automatically. Older agents need a manual push.
- Staged rollout completes Friday.

New firmware bundles must be signed with the key below.

deploy key for bajog-fawef: bky4_Q6ZY

Management Meeting Minutes — Supplier Review

Present: Orla, Dmitri, Faye. Topic: second-source search for the Kestrel housing units. Three candidates shortlisted; Varnholt Components leads on price, Ostler Fabrication on lead time. Site audits booked for next month. Finance to model dual-sourcing costs by the 15th. Decision targeted for end of quarter. Rationale and dependencies are recorded confidentially below.

management briefing: Project Zorix slips by six weeks because of the audit delay.